Supplemental Security Income

  • Income Requirements: Individuals must make less than $943 (or $1,415 for couples) per month by 2025.
  • Resource Limits: The countable assets of individuals and couples are limited to $2,000 and $3,000, respectively.
  • Additional Requirement: must be a U.S. citizen or lawful resident.
  • Work Requirements: Depending on the age at which the disability begins, these often range from 20 to 40 credits.
  • Issues with Disability: If an illness causes death or prevents a person from engaging in substantial gainful activity for a year or longer, it is deemed a disability.

$1,500 For Social Security, SSDI, SSI & VA – Fact Check

Claim: $1,500 for  Social Security, SSDI, SSI, VA

Status: Unconfirmed

  • No credible sources or official statements have verified a $1,500 payout for low-income individuals, Social Security, SSDI, SSI, or VA beneficiaries.
  • Payments and increases have already been reported through official channels, but there is no data to corroborate this specific allegation.
